Delia Fine

Delia Fine

Production
1951(USA)-2016
Mrs. Fine was a 16 year Emmy Award winning television producer with The Arts & Entertainment Network. Credits include: Pride and Prejudice, Horatio Hornblower, Shackleton, Murder in a Small Town and Longitude. Before joining A & E, Mrs. Fine was Senior Producer of the Investigative News Group, The Tribune Company, ABC Television and CNN. She produced Geraldo Rivera's syndicated news-talk show, "Geraldo." She also launched Regis Philbin in the New York market on WABC's "The Morning Show." She was born on September 5, 1951 to Elizabeth and Wilbur Hattendorf in Evanston, IL. She was educated at Northwestern University School of Speech, Evanston, IL. Delia is survived by her husband of 38 years, B. William Fine of Stamford, daughter, Elizabeth Katherine Fine (Luke Szabo) of West Hollywood, CA, son, Michael James Fine (Stephanie), Evanston, IL, brother William Hattendorf (Sheila) of Northfield, MA and grandchildren, Hailey and William Fine of Evanston IL.
